Overview
The DuraTech DTSW01S is a 12 inch wrench weighing about 13 ounces, sized for garage and workshop use where a longer handle helps with leverage on bigger fasteners. It carries a 4.4 star average across roughly 1,300 Amazon ratings.
DuraTech is not a widely known brand outside online tool listings, so buyers are largely going on user ratings rather than brand history. At 12 inches long, this sits in the size range typically used for larger nuts and bolts rather than confined spaces. The listing does not state jaw type or opening capacity, so anyone matching it to a specific fastener should check the product photos before ordering.

Performance notes
At 12 inches, the wrench offers more leverage than a compact wrench, which matters most when breaking loose fasteners that have been overtightened or have rusted. The listed weight of about 13 ounces is consistent with solid steel construction rather than a lightweight composite tool.
